Vote-by-mail answer
A friend in Naperville's Historic District pondered a possible problem with voting by mail in Illinois. If she receives a ballot by mail, can she then change her mind, not use it, and instead vote in-person on Election Day? Researching this I learned it's no problem. Just bring the unused ballot to the polling place and show it to the election judge. Then vote as usual.
